Meet Miss Auburn Outstanding Teen Contestant Cassidy Collins

Advertisement

Name: Cassidy Collins
School: Orting High School
Grade: 10th grade

How long have you been in the Miss Auburn’s Outstanding Teen Program?
This is my first time being in the miss auburn outstanding teen program! I am so excited for the experiences to come.

Why did you choose to compete?
I chose to compete because it is an amazing opportunity! I love to learn new things, meet new people, and better my skills in public speaking.

What are you most excited about in the competition?
I am honestly most excited for interviews: I am looking forward to being able to express my views and get personal with the judges!

What are you most nervous about in the competition?
I am most nervous for the on-stage question: there is so much suspense in that area although I am excited, it is a bit nerve-racking not knowing what to expect!

What is your talent, and why did you choose it?
My talent is a vocal piece: Walking After Midnight-Patsy Cline. I chose this piece because it allows me to show my personality to the audience, and have some fun!

What is your platform?
My platform is: Stop Bullying, Speak Up. This is a topic I am very passionate about, as I have personal experience. I am a big advocate for victims of bullies, I started an Instagram page to spread awareness called: ListeningFoundation in hopes to reach people who might need help, or encouragement. As well as have opened my direct messages if someone feels they need advice/help

Why is your platform important to you?
My platform is important to me because I have personally experienced the effects. Bullying is something that is extremely defeating and unfortunately widespread throughout social settings. Since I have experienced bullying, I never want anybody else to go through the struggle I did. That is why I am here to help and advocate for young people going through that same struggle.

What does representing Auburn as Miss Auburn’s Outstanding Teen mean to you?
It means being able to be a leader in the community and making a lasting impact on everyone I meet. I love to help people, this title really would give me more opportunities to reach people than I ever have before. I honestly can say I would love this opportunity to spread my message of love and positivity to everyone in the greater Auburn area.
